Drinking in small amounts may be ok, but drinking lots is bad for your health.

When being drunk, a number of short-term things could happen including...

Car crashes, falling, burns, and more injuries

Violence, including homicide, s*icide, s*xual assault, and intimate partner violence.

Alcohol poisoning, a medical emergency that results from high blood alcohol levels.

Risky s*xual behaviors, including unprotected s*x or s*x with multiple partners. These behaviors can result in unintended pregnancy or s*xually transmitted diseases, including HIV.12,13

Miscarriage and stillbirth or fetal alcohol spectrum disorders (FASDs) among pregnant women.

Some long-term affects are....

High blood pressure, heart disease, stroke, liver disease, and digestive problems.

Cancer of the breast, mouth, throat, esophagus, voice box, liver, colon, and rectum.

Weakening of the immune system, increasing the chances of getting sick.

Learning and memory problems, including dementia and poor school performance.

Mental health problems, including depression and anxiety.

Social problems, including family problems, job-related problems, and unemployment.

Alcohol use disorders, or alcohol dependence.

Ways they can change their lifestyle:

Find help (theripist, doctor, etc...) to stop drinking so much

Find ways to still have fun without drinking

Which assessment findings would the nurse expect to find in the postoperative client experiencing fat embolism syndrome?
blondinia [14]
The nurse will find that the client has a broken bone and is experiencing dyspnea and chest pain. Moreover, the patient's temperature, heart rate and breathing rate will all be elevated.

Fat embolism syndrome occurs when a bone fracture has occurred and fat globules are released into the blood stream.
